## Configuration

Textsift detects encoding on uploaded files before parsing. Defaults are sane; override only if the Quillbay ingest queue misbehaves.

- `DETECT_SAMPLE_BYTES` — bytes sampled per file (default 8192)
- `FALLBACK_ENCODING` — used when confidence is below threshold (default utf-8)
- `CONFIDENCE_MIN` — detection confidence floor (default 0.75)

The detector also calls the Glyphhound service for ambiguous legacy files, which requires a credential. Set it in `.env`, never in code. Append the following line to your `.env`.

env line for yahaf-bahaf: LEDGER_TOKEN20=e8e509473820ccdbae6d

Heads up: if the Lintrock baseline file in the Quarrow repo drifts from main, CI fails with a "stale baseline" error even when the code is fine. Quick fix is to regenerate the baseline on a clean checkout and re-push. If a customer build is blocked, confirm the failing run matches the token below before escalating.

build token for yadug-yagag: htk21_c863c33eb8b82c0c9c152

// Fixture for the Quillbridge CSV Import Wizard, step 3 (column mapping).
// Plugin authors: this fixture exercises delimiter auto-detection with mixed
// quoting styles, so do not normalize the sample rows before loading them.
// The wizard validates headers against the Ledgerline schema first.
// Requests to the staging mapper endpoint must authenticate with the token below.

login token, yajeg-fawif: eyJhbGciOiJIUzI1NiIsInR5cCI6IkpXVCJ9.eyJzdWIiOiIEdPQYnZXaZIn0.HSRTnYZBx0Qc